M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ES
Carry out procurement activities through planning and forecasting, identification of needs, sourcing and solicitation of offers, evaluation of offers, review and award of contracts. Closely follow up the delivery of goods/services accordingly;
Provide support and participate with the SCM Manager to identify potential suppliers available for all major item categories through market research, strategic sourcing and appropriate ways
Receive Purchase Requisition, Agreements/Proposals, MoU and ToR and critically review them to ensure clear specification, billing string and need by date
Collect price quotation from short listed, prequalified suppliers and other methods as per WVE procurement manual and submit to procurement committee. Prepare price analysis and submit for procurement committee deliberation and recommendation.
Request Finance for payment and close follow up to ensure that Suppliers/Vendors are paid on-time.
Prepare distribution list according to the respective purchase requisition and submit all required documents to Warehouse & Distribution to make ready for collection items delivery to central warehouse;
Provide well scheduled, safe, reliable and cost-effective support service management in the project area and ensure performance tracking information system;
Ensure timely submission of standardized annual and periodic reports all the assignments related to Supply chain activates
Supplier Relationship Management
Act as a link between the organization and suppliers, customers and government bodies.
Look for potential suppliers and negotiate the best deal for the organization and maintain good relationship with the suppliers.
Ensure the organization works with competent and reliable suppliers. In collaboration with procurement manager and procurement committee, evaluate all potential suppliers before entering into supply contracts through site visits and measuring other aspects such as quality assurance, organizational structure and financial stability.
